Junkyard Find: 2008 Mercury Sable, Press Loaner Flashback Edition

The Truth About Cars

The very first press car I ever received was a red 2008 Mercury Sable , so let's take a look at the same kind of car at the end of its 16-year career. As it turned out, Mercury was gone after 2011 , despite the best efforts of Jill Wagner , and the revived Sable existed for just the 2008 and 2009 model years before being terminated.

Lotus Engineering launching new pilot containerized battery test facility

Green Car Congress

Lotus Engineering is launching a pilot containerized battery testing facility to assess energy storage solutions for the booming EV sector. It will allow Lotus Engineering to carry out various battery cell, module and pack characterization tests, performance evaluations, and component and lifetime testing under controlled conditions.

Tesla open sources all design and engineering of original Roadster

Teslarati

Tesla has open-sourced all of the design and engineering of the original Roadster, CEO Elon Musk announced today, and plenty of people are wondering if the timing of the release has anything to do with the next-gen Roadster that is now several years behind schedule. China’s GAC Debuts Ammonia-Powered Car Engine

The Truth About Cars

Meanwhile, China’s state-owned Guangzhou Automobile Group Company (GAC) has announced it had developed an engine powered by ammonia with help from Toyota Motor Corporation during its annual technology showcase. What’s different about the GAC-Toyota joint is that the duo has allegedly overcome some of the issues associated with burning it.

EPA announces ~$44M in DERA funding to reduce emissions from diesel engines

Green Car Congress

The US Environmental Protection Agency (EPA) is announcing the availability of grant funding to implement projects aimed at reducing emissions from the nation’s existing fleet of older diesel engines. Since the first year of the DERA program in 2008, EPA has competitively awarded more than 790 grants and 420 rebates across the country.
